The Impact of Tourism on Hiring
Lake County is a popular destination for tourists, especially during the summer and winter months. The influx of visitors creates a surge in demand for services in hospitality, retail, and entertainment sectors. Employers in these industries often ramp up their hiring efforts to accommodate the increased activity. This trend underscores the importance of proactive recruitment planning.
For businesses that rely on seasonal surges, it's crucial to start the hiring process well in advance. This ensures that you have sufficient time to train new hires and integrate them into your team effectively. By anticipating your seasonal needs, you can avoid the scramble to find qualified candidates at the last minute.
Key Industries Affected by Seasonal Hiring
While tourism significantly impacts hiring trends, other industries also experience fluctuations. Agriculture, for instance, sees a spike in labor needs during planting and harvest seasons. Similarly, retail businesses often require additional staff during holiday seasons to manage increased customer traffic.

Understanding which industries are affected can help employers identify potential opportunities for collaboration or resource sharing. For example, businesses can partner with local colleges or workforce development agencies to tap into student populations looking for seasonal work.
Strategies for Successful Seasonal Hiring
Developing a robust seasonal hiring strategy is essential for success. Here are some tips to consider:
- Forecast Demand: Analyze past data to predict future staffing needs accurately.
- Flexible Staffing Models: Consider part-time or temporary positions to accommodate fluctuating demand.
- Invest in Training: Provide thorough training to ensure seasonal workers are prepared and effective.

Navigating Challenges in Seasonal Employment
Despite its benefits, seasonal hiring comes with its own set of challenges. Employee retention can be difficult, as temporary workers may not feel as committed to the company. To combat this, employers should focus on creating a positive work environment and offering incentives that encourage seasonal staff to return year after year.
Additionally, maintaining consistent communication with your seasonal workforce is crucial. Regular check-ins and feedback sessions can help address any issues promptly and keep employees engaged.
